Eight Guards of Nizamuddin Qaisari Released Days After Being Imprisoned

13th July, 2018 · admin 1 Comment
Qaisari

Qaisari

Ariana:  The governor of Faryab, Naqibullah Fayeq stated that seven guards of Qaisari are still in prison but will be freed in the near future. The commander, area police chief Nizamuddin Qaisari, was arrested after a violent dispute during a meeting with leaders of government security forces on Monday, drawing angry protests from Dostum’s supporters.
